Bockshorn

Bockshorn is a peak in , , and has an elevation of 3,021 metres. Bockshorn is situated nearby to the locality , as well as near .
  • Type: Peak with an elevation of 3,021 metres
  • Description: mountain in the Zillertal Alps in South Tyrol
  • Also known as: Pockshorn
